2013-03-22 3 views

Antwort

5

Es ist über zwei Variablen getan; es scheint nicht dokumentiert zu sein, aber es ist in after/plugin/snipMate.vim getan. Um diese Variablen zu überschreiben, definieren Sie sie neu, bevor das Plugin bezogen wird, z. in Ihrem ~/.vimrc:

:let g:snips_trigger_key = '<tab>' 
:let g:snips_trigger_key_backwards = '<s-tab>' 
+3

Bitte aktualisieren Sie dies. Diese Lösung ist veraltet. – matsko

2

Es tatsächlich dokumentiert ist:

:help snipMate-remap 
+0

Dokumentation hat mir nicht geholfen – codekiddy

6

In :help SnipMate-mappings

Die Zuordnungen SnipMate Anwendungen mit dem angepasst werden können: Karte commands.For Beispiel zu ändern der Schlüssel, der die Snippets auslöst und zum nächsten Tabstopp bewegt,>

:imap <C-J> <Plug>snipMateNextOrTrigger 
    :smap <C-J> <Plug>snipMateNextOrTrigger 
+0

Wenn ich dies verwende, '' fügt den Text ' snipMateNextOrTrigger' ein – oarfish

Verwandte Themen